    New Turntable project

    My father just gave me his MCS 6500 series turntable that he used years ago and said it was a good unit and better than a lot of people gave it credit for because it did not have a brand name on it due to the fact that it is a MCS(JC Penney) brand. I read an article online that said that MCS had table made for them from Pioneer,Hitachi, and several others and I heard that Hitachi made the 6500 but this is not a sure thing so if anyone nows any other info let me know.
    My plan is to replace the belt and cartridge with new ones and balance out the tonearm so when I get my cartridge I can put it on I can turn the dial to the prescribed numbers and enjoy.
